2013 MarsdenLR 730

FEDERAL COURT PUTRAJAYA
HONG LEONG BANK BERHAD – Appellant
Versus
M MUTHIAH & ANOR AND ANOTHER APPEAL – Respondent

[1] This is an appeal against the decision of the Court of Appeal dated 4 December 2012 in allowing the respondents' appeal with costs. Leave to appeal was granted by this Court on 11 March 2013 on the following questions:

Question 1

Where a guarantee is made payable "on demand", whether a notice of demand issued to a surety there under:

(i) to be a valid and effective to crystallise that surety's liability to pay on the guarantee; and

(ii) accordingly, to crystallise the "creditor's" cause of action against that surety;

must state the precise amount due and owed by the surety to the creditor?
